Output 8eb80273bddc35aefbf372b845adbcd20cbd67402e751acfb13a135dec29d0ae:6

value
29567479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e70df12206b358ac4362fce0d4708001096da264 OP_EQUAL
address
MUxs2SmA84XfdLfznYvQAhnxpUWoNEM2qS
transaction
8eb80273bddc35aefbf372b845adbcd20cbd67402e751acfb13a135dec29d0ae
spent
true